DMI Distributes 1,400 Cleaning Packages for Mosque Cleanliness

1,400 boxes of cleaning packages are distributed to all mosques in five administrative cities

The Jakarta Indonesian Mosque Council (DMI) has distributed 1,400 aid packages to support mosque cleanliness.

It is the latest distribution from the Clean Mosque Movement program for 100,000 mosques throughout Indonesia initiated by the Central DMI in cooperation with PT Unilever Indonesia.

"1,400 boxes of cleaning packages are distributed to all mosques in five administrative cities," expressed Jakarta DMI Chairman, Ma'un Al-Ayyubi, Tuesday (5/14).

He explained each package contained one bucket each, floor brushes, washcloths, floor deodorizers, prayer rugs, detergent soap, disinfectants and toilet cleaners.

"Hopefully it can be helpful to maintain the mosque cleanliness amid COVID-19 pandemic and PSBB status," he hoped.

Jakarta Mental Education Bureau Head Hendra Hidayat expressed his grateful and appreciation over the aid.

"Jakarta Provincial Government also has distributed social aid for our mosque caretakers. Together with DMI and MUI, we also have a Ramadan lecture program to fulfill the spiritual needs of the citizens who temporarily cannot worship at the mosque," he told.
